I isolated on Trevor a number of times yesterday while shooting a few photos. He would split wide. Then if it was a typical power run, he would bust his hump to the inside and look for / make a downfield block on the safety. If the run was coming his way, he would take a step or two on the slant, then lower his shoulder into the defender. Yes, he would hold the block. The kid has hustle and skill! And yes, his play and his attitude have impressed me from day one.
